Wild Animals Distinguishing Journeys
A memorable aspect of checking out Coombabah Lakelands is the chance for wildlife finding adventures that immerse visitors in the region's abundant biodiversity. This expansive nature reserve is home to a diverse array of flora and fauna, making it an ideal area for nature lovers and wild animals observers alike.
As you pass through the picturesque strolling routes, make certain to keep an eye out for the abundant birdlife - Coombabah Lakelands (Arundel Section). Coombabah Lakelands flaunts over 200 varieties of birds, including the striking black swan, the elegant pelican, and various migratory species, providing ample chances for birdwatching. Morning or late afternoon expeditions commonly produce the finest sightings, as many animals are a lot more energetic during these cooler parts of the day
In enhancement to bird life, you might run into reptiles such as water dragons and numerous varieties of frogs, as well as indigenous creatures like kangaroos and koalas. The peacefulness of this all-natural habitat enables quiet monitoring, improving the thrill of wild animals detecting. Remember to bring binoculars and an electronic camera to record the magnificent minutes that unravel amidst the spectacular landscapes of Coombabah Lakelands.
